 Newcastle round 4: team news by Rupe
on 23/3/02 at 01:00
this is story 310 of 603 in this topic to date
Tony Adams and Ashley Cole are both expected to return to the starting line-up. Arsene Wenger has said that this is "now or never" for Adams if he's going to be involved in the run-in (see DailySoccer). Adams is not a definite to start, it may depend on whether Stepanovs has recovered from the groin injury which kept him out of the debacle in Turin on Wednesday.

Bergkamp seems a cert to start, following the dismal performance of Kanu on Wednesday, and given the facts that Dennis had a rest that day, and Henry takes an enforced rest today.

Keown and Jeffers both played for the reserves in midweek, but the most we'd expect is for perhaps Jeffers to make the bench.

Newcastle have Kieron Dyer doubtful with a virus, and Craig Bellamy definitely out. Gary Speed and Jamie McClen are both injured so Dyer may have to play regardless.

Shola Ameobi has damaged some knee ligaments this week and is expected to be out for 3 weeks. Jenas is cup-tied.
